What is the Use of Huge Packages of PLR Products

Private Label Rights are, no doubt, a hot niche right now. I know this because everybody is selling them. This gets us to a problem. There are so many different offers available, you don't know what to choose. Most intriguing are those with huge numbers of products. But most marketers don't know how to use them.

Let's say you bought good PLR with 100+ products. All eBooks have more than 100 pages. Are you going to remake all of them? I don't think so. Andi f you did I'd think you're crazy. You can check which ones are the best and remake those but even checking will take you a lot of your time. So after buying you have some work to do.

Remember what they promised, save your time. When you have to many options it will consume your time. This is why I always look for PLR with less products, preferably 1 I like.

After you check all of them and take the best ones out, you will probably still have a lot of them left. I think the best thing you can do with those PLR products is that you offer them as a bonus with your other offers.
Let's say you are selling a product on How to get 1000+ visitors to your website per day.

 Look for products that will be valuable to website owners out of your PLR package and offer them as a bonus. More bonuses you give, more likely the prospect will buy. You don't need any remaking, just use the graphics and files you got in the original package. This way you can give massive value to your customers.

But remember, if there is a big number of products in one offer, there is a big chance a lot of those PLR products are pure garbage. Make sure you're offering good bonuses. The last thing you want is to get a refund or an unsatisfied customer because you gave him a completely useless and nerve breaking bonus. After the purchase, the customer will most likely forget what were the bonuses. Don't make this mistake.
